Levi’s has launched a Felix the Cat apparel collection.

The ‘Felix the Graduate’ collection is inspired by the idea of Felix in college, with designs that combine ‘college style and 90’s streetwear’.

“We wanted to do a collaboration with Felix that felt unexpected for everyone,” said Karyn Hillman, chief product officer.

“And so, we came up with this concept of Felix the Graduate, and what Felix would be wearing as a student. The preppy, varsity look is so relevant for today, and we like that it felt crisp and smart but still really relaxed and easy.”

“There’s definitely a sense of humour about the collection, which of course is perfect for Felix. We had so much fun putting our spin on the collegiate elements and making them feel fresh and modern, and then combining them with iconic imagery from the Felix archives.”

The collection spans varsity style sweaters, rugby shirts, hoodies, jackets, pants, and tops, with each item in the range showcasing archival Felix graphics.
